Ticket: SketchLoom undo/redo service auth failing

Hey sec review folks — the history service behind SketchLoom's diagram editor (the thing that stores undo/redo snapshots) started rejecting calls Tuesday. Root cause: the service credential expired and nobody got the renewal ping. Undo works locally but redo across sessions is dead. Marta rotated the credential this morning and confirmed the history stack replays cleanly. Flagging here for audit trail purposes. The replacement key for the snapshot service is below.

API key for kageg-yawip: vxb15-hPYGepB2Ktrw1iB

### Ticket: Config drift blocking Hermetica migration

The Copperline build still reads machine-local toolchain paths, so hermetic builds under Hermetica diverge from CI output. Reviewer: confirm no targets reference the legacy env probe. All toolchain pins must move into the checked-in config before we flip the default. Drift was found on three builder hosts last week. The canonical values we intend to enforce are listed below.

service settings:
ralael:
  pin: 7453
  tenant: zorath
  seal: seal_087806e4
  metrics_host: metrics.ralael.paliqworks.example
  standby_team: fraath
  escalation: praok-istiel
  nonce: 10e083

**Action Item 2: Make the replica-lag alarm less of a liar.**

So, the Mossbrook read replica sat 40 minutes behind and nobody got paged, because the alarm only fires on lag *samples*, and the replica stopped reporting samples entirely. Classic. We're changing it to also alert on missing heartbeats, and adding a second threshold at 5 minutes so you get a heads-up before things get ugly. Until that lands, please eyeball the lag graph at shift start. The graph and alarm config live here.

dashboard of taduf-yagap = https://confluence.tolvaqsys.internal/display/display/projects/display

## Building Access — Spares Room (Hullbrook Annex)

Contractors: the spare hardware room is down the east corridor on the ground floor, third door on the left. Sign in at the front desk first and grab a visitor lanyard. Anything you take out, jot it in the blue logbook — yes, even the little stuff. The door self-locks, so don't wedge it. To get in, punch in the code below.

staff pass of hagug-taguf = bdg-HJ-9